What does the term 'gay men' refer to?

The term 'gay men' refers to men who are emotionally, romantically, or sexually attracted to other men. This identity is part of the broader LGBTQ+ community and can describe both a person’s sexual orientation and their sense of community with others who share similar experiences. Being a gay man is about who someone is attracted to, and it does not determine their personality, interests, or lifestyle. Gay men can be found in all walks of life and come from diverse backgrounds around the world.

The Phoenix Gay Men's Chorus is a premiere performing arts organization that strives to unite, inspire, educate, and entertain its diverse audiences, members, allies, and supporting partners.

The Phoenix Gay Men’s Chorus Board of Directors comprises leaders from the nonprofit and for-profit sector who are dedicated to the organization’s mission and strives to be a model of governance performance. Our volunteer board members champion the importance of exceptional board leadership and believe that the organization needs a strong and effective board to fully realize its potential for good. In addition to the standard roles and responsibilities of a board member, our board members are active advocates and ambassadors for the organization and are fully engaged in identifying and securing the financial resources and partnerships necessary for PHXGMC to advance its mission. Serving on the PHXGMC Board of Directors is an extraordinary opportunity for an individual who is passionate about strengthening leadership and governance in the nonprofit sector.

AREAS OF RESPONSIBILITY INCLUDE:

    • Ability to read and understand PHXGMC’s financial statements and to otherwise help the board fulfill its fiduciary responsibilities.
    • Attend, at minimum, 75% of board meetings per year including reading board materials in advance of board meetings and coming prepared to ask questions and participate in discussions.
    • Serve as the Director of one or more committees of the board and actively participate in committee work.
    • Play an active role in securing the sustainable financial resources necessary for PGMC to achieve its mission.
    • Leverage personal, professional, and community connections to help the chorus form and develop new relationships with new donors.
    • Responsibly represent PHXGMC to their respective communities and to advocate for PHXGMC’s mission, programs, and services as appropriate
    • Attend concerts, attend 50% of the fundraising events and bring others who will contribute, attend 50% of the organization’s other events in support of philanthropy such as recognition, thank you and other related support events.
